รีเลย์ช่วยพิเศษ คือรีเลย์ที่ถูกออกแบบให้ทำหน้าที่เฉพาะด้าน
รีเลย์ช่วยพิเศษของPLC FX series จะใช้หมายเลขตั้งแต่8000ขึ้นไป
ตัวอย่างของรีเลย์ช่วยพิเศษมีดังนี้
M8000 คือรีเลย์พิเศษที่หน้าสัมผัสจะONเมื่อPLCอยู่ในโหมดRUN เมื่อPLCอยู่ในโหมดSTOP (สวิตช์RUNถูกปรับให้OFF) หน้าสัมผัสM8000จะOFF กรณีมีการ Error ของโปรแกรมที่ทำให้PLCหยุดการทำงาน M8000 จะOFFเช่นกัน
M8001 คือรีเลย์ที่มีสถานะตรงข้ามกับM8000 ขณะที่PLC stopรีเลย์M8001 จะON

วงจรดังรูป เป็นตัวอย่างการใช้งานM8000 เมื่อPLC RUN M8000จะONและต่อให้Y0ทำงาน ,Y0ใช้เพื่อแสดงว่าCPUของPLCอยู่ในสถานะปกติ

M8002 คือ Initial pulse เป็นรีเลย์พิเศษที่จะทำงานในช่วงเวลาสั้นๆ หลังจากPLC เริ่มต้นสถานะRUN หน้าสัมผัสของM8002 จะONเป็นสัญญาณพัลล์ในช่วงเริ่มต้นที่PLC RUN (ถ้าPLCยังไม่OFF M8002ก็จะไม่สร้างพัลล์อีก) M8003 คือรีเลย์พิเศษที่มีสถานะตรงข้ามกับM8002 ถ้าM8002 ทำงาน(ON) M8003จะไม่ทำงาน(OFF)

M8011ถึงM8014 คือรีเลย์ที่มีการONและOFFเป็นแบบสัญญาณนาฬิกา (clock signal pulse) โดยที่M8011มีคาบเวลาเท่ากับ10ms หรือมีความถี่เท่ากับ100Hz ,M8012 มีคาบเวลาเท่ากับ100ms (10Hz) ,M8013 มีคาบเวลาเท่ากับ1s(1Hz) และM8014มี คาบเวลาเท่ากับ60วินาที(1นาที) สัญญาณนาฬิกาจะทำงานตลอดเวลาแม้PLCจะอยู่ในโหมดStopดังนั้นขอบขาขึ้นของ สัญญาณจะไม่ตรงกับขอบขาขึ้นของM8000

ตารางแสดงตัวอย่างรีเลย์พิเศษของPLC รุ่นต่างๆ
M8005 คือ รีเลย์พิเศษที่จะON เมื่อค่าของD8006 น้อยกว่า27 (หรือแรงดันแบตเตอรี่ของPLC ลดต่ำกว่า2.7โวลต์) เนื่องจากค่าdefault ของD8006เท่ากับ 27 (2.7โวลต์) ค่าของD8006 สามารถเปลี่ยนได้โดยการเขียนค่าคงที่ไปยังD8006 โดยใช้คำสั่งประยุกต์เช่นคำสั่งMOV กรณีPLC FX1NหรือFX3Gที่ไม่ต้องใช้battery ค่าของD8006จะเท่ากับศูนย์
จาก วงจรวงจรเมื่อM8005 ON จะทำให้Y13ทำงาน เราสามารถนำY13ไปต่อกับหลอดไฟ alarm หรือต่อกับ Buzzer เพื่อเตือนว่าต้องเปลี่ยนbattery การเตือนกรณีแรงดันbatteryต่ำสามารถใช้D8005ได้เช่นกัน ,D8005 คือregister พิเศษที่บันทึกค่าแรงดันปัจจุบันของแบตเตอรี่ การใช้D8005 เพื่อแจ้งเตือนกรณีแรงดันbatteryต่ำ จะเขียนวงจรได้ดังรูป7.8 เมื่อแรงดันของbattery ต่ำกว่า3V (D8005น้อยกว่า30 ,3volt) จะทำให้Y13ทำงาน

M8006 คือ Battery error latch
M8034 คือรีเลย์พิเศษสำหรับหยุดการทำงานของรีเลย์เอาท์พุททั้งหมด

จาก รูปเมื่อX1 ON จะทำให้M8034 ON และทำให้รีเลย์เอาท์พุททั้งหมดหยุดทำงาน เมื่อX1 OFF M8034 ก็จะOFFด้วย และรีเลย์เอาท์พุทจะทำงานได้อีกครั้ง
M8033 คือรีเลย์พิเศษสำหรับholdสถานะของรีเลย์เอาท์พุท เมื่อPLCอยู่ในโหมดSTOP

จาก รูป ในขณะที่PLCกำลัง RUN และY10 ON เมื่อX3 ON จะทำให้M8033 ทำงาน ขณะที่M8033 ON และPLC stop ,PLCจะคงสถานะการทำงานของY10ไว้ คือY10อยู่ในสถานะONแม้ว่าPLCจะStop ในการholdสถานะเอาท์พุท M8003 ต้องONก่อนที่PLC stop

M8000 คือรีเลย์พิเศษที่หน้าสัมผัสจะONเมื่อPLCอยู่ในโหมดRUN เมื่อPLCอยู่ในโหมดSTOP (สวิตช์RUNถูกปรับให้OFF) หน้าสัมผัสM8000จะOFF กรณีมีการ Error ของโปรแกรมที่ทำให้PLCหยุดการทำงาน M8000 จะOFFเช่นกัน
M8001 คือรีเลย์ที่มีสถานะตรงข้ามกับM8000 ขณะที่PLC stopรีเลย์M8001 จะON

วงจรดังรูป เป็นตัวอย่างการใช้งานM8000 เมื่อPLC RUN M8000จะONและต่อให้Y0ทำงาน ,Y0ใช้เพื่อแสดงว่าCPUของPLCอยู่ในสถานะปกติ

M8002 คือ Initial pulse เป็นรีเลย์พิเศษที่จะทำงานในช่วงเวลาสั้นๆ หลังจากPLC เริ่มต้นสถานะRUN หน้าสัมผัสของM8002 จะONเป็นสัญญาณพัลล์ในช่วงเริ่มต้นที่PLC RUN (ถ้าPLCยังไม่OFF M8002ก็จะไม่สร้างพัลล์อีก) M8003 คือรีเลย์พิเศษที่มีสถานะตรงข้ามกับM8002 ถ้าM8002 ทำงาน(ON) M8003จะไม่ทำงาน(OFF)

M8011ถึงM8014 คือรีเลย์ที่มีการONและOFFเป็นแบบสัญญาณนาฬิกา (clock signal pulse) โดยที่M8011มีคาบเวลาเท่ากับ10ms หรือมีความถี่เท่ากับ100Hz ,M8012 มีคาบเวลาเท่ากับ100ms (10Hz) ,M8013 มีคาบเวลาเท่ากับ1s(1Hz) และM8014มี คาบเวลาเท่ากับ60วินาที(1นาที) สัญญาณนาฬิกาจะทำงานตลอดเวลาแม้PLCจะอยู่ในโหมดStopดังนั้นขอบขาขึ้นของ สัญญาณจะไม่ตรงกับขอบขาขึ้นของM8000

ตารางแสดงตัวอย่างรีเลย์พิเศษของPLC รุ่นต่างๆ
M8005 คือ รีเลย์พิเศษที่จะON เมื่อค่าของD8006 น้อยกว่า27 (หรือแรงดันแบตเตอรี่ของPLC ลดต่ำกว่า2.7โวลต์) เนื่องจากค่าdefault ของD8006เท่ากับ 27 (2.7โวลต์) ค่าของD8006 สามารถเปลี่ยนได้โดยการเขียนค่าคงที่ไปยังD8006 โดยใช้คำสั่งประยุกต์เช่นคำสั่งMOV กรณีPLC FX1NหรือFX3Gที่ไม่ต้องใช้battery ค่าของD8006จะเท่ากับศูนย์

จาก วงจรวงจรเมื่อM8005 ON จะทำให้Y13ทำงาน เราสามารถนำY13ไปต่อกับหลอดไฟ alarm หรือต่อกับ Buzzer เพื่อเตือนว่าต้องเปลี่ยนbattery การเตือนกรณีแรงดันbatteryต่ำสามารถใช้D8005ได้เช่นกัน ,D8005 คือregister พิเศษที่บันทึกค่าแรงดันปัจจุบันของแบตเตอรี่ การใช้D8005 เพื่อแจ้งเตือนกรณีแรงดันbatteryต่ำ จะเขียนวงจรได้ดังรูป7.8 เมื่อแรงดันของbattery ต่ำกว่า3V (D8005น้อยกว่า30 ,3volt) จะทำให้Y13ทำงาน

M8006 คือ Battery error latch
M8034 คือรีเลย์พิเศษสำหรับหยุดการทำงานของรีเลย์เอาท์พุททั้งหมด

จาก รูปเมื่อX1 ON จะทำให้M8034 ON และทำให้รีเลย์เอาท์พุททั้งหมดหยุดทำงาน เมื่อX1 OFF M8034 ก็จะOFFด้วย และรีเลย์เอาท์พุทจะทำงานได้อีกครั้ง
M8033 คือรีเลย์พิเศษสำหรับholdสถานะของรีเลย์เอาท์พุท เมื่อPLCอยู่ในโหมดSTOP

จาก รูป ในขณะที่PLCกำลัง RUN และY10 ON เมื่อX3 ON จะทำให้M8033 ทำงาน ขณะที่M8033 ON และPLC stop ,PLCจะคงสถานะการทำงานของY10ไว้ คือY10อยู่ในสถานะONแม้ว่าPLCจะStop ในการholdสถานะเอาท์พุท M8003 ต้องONก่อนที่PLC stop

ไม่มีความคิดเห็น:
แสดงความคิดเห็น